The first step in online poker is understanding the basic rules. Poker comes in many variations, including Texas Hold’em, Omaha, and Three-Card Poker. Each version has unique hand rankings, betting structures, and strategies. Players should start with one variant, learn its rules thoroughly, and gradually explore others to build confidence and skill.
Bankroll management is crucial in poker. Unlike games based purely on luck, poker allows players to make decisions that impact results. Setting a budget, determining betting limits, and avoiding chasing losses help maintain control and prevent financial stress. Proper bankroll management also enables players to participate in more hands and improve their experience over time.
Understanding poker hand rankings is essential. Knowing which hands are strongest in each variation helps players make informed decisions during betting rounds. Memorizing hand rankings ensures quick, confident decisions, especially in fast-paced online games. Awareness of hand strength relative to opponents’ possible hands is key to strategic play.
Observing opponents’ behavior is more challenging online than in live games but still possible. Experienced players pay attention to betting patterns, timing, and tendencies. Recognizing predictable patterns allows players to make better strategic choices. In live dealer or multiplayer online poker, chat interactions and previous gameplay can also provide insight.
Position plays an important role in poker strategy. Acting later in a betting round provides more information about other players’ actions, giving a strategic advantage. Understanding the importance of position helps players decide when to bet, raise, or fold, improving overall decision-making.
Learning when to fold is as important as knowing when to bet or raise. Many beginners play too many hands, which can lead to unnecessary losses. Folding weak or uncertain hands is a key aspect of disciplined poker play. Knowing when to exit a hand reduces risk and preserves bankroll.

Responsible gambling should always guide online poker play. While skill and strategy influence outcomes, chance still plays a role. Players should set limits, take breaks, and view poker primarily as entertainment. Balancing fun and discipline ensures a safer and more enjoyable gaming experience.
